© 2008-2025 One News Page Ltd.
All rights reserved.One News® is a registered trademarkof One News Page Ltd.
1st successful test launch of a new ICBM with an estimated range of 15,000 km.
It's not enough to say you have it, you have to show it!
Advertising video released by North Korea to mark the 1st successful test launch of a new ICBM with an estimated range of 15,000 km.